John Terry snuggles up to a dolphin on holiday in Florida
John Terry is currently enjoying a family holiday in Florida.
And, while his fellow footballers gear up for the World Cup 2014 at training camp in Portugal, John was snuggling up to dolphins at the Discovery Cove in Orlando on Wednesday.
The Chelsea captain scored a new friendship with a bottlenose dolphin as he cooled off from the hot Florida sunshine.
The premiership footballer retired from international games in 2012, although many fans believe he should have been persuaded to take part in the World Cup 2014, reports the Daily Mail.
After a little swim around with the dolphin, Terry puckered up and thanked it with a kiss.
According to the Express, he said he would be thinking of the boys at the World Cup - while he was on holiday.
He said: "For me, 100 per cent, I'm going to be on my holidays in the summer. Nowhere else. My thoughts are very strong on that.
"I'll be supporting the lads in every game...with a nice bit of sun on my back."
